Public Notice <br />Kittitas County, Ellensburg WA <br />NOTICE OF FTINDS AVAILABILITY (NOFA) <br />CAPITAL PROJECT foT HOMELESS LINITS <br />Homelessness and Affordable Housing Funding <br />The Kittitas County Homelessness and Affordable Housing Committee (HAHC) is seeking grant applications to address <br />local homelessness and affordable housing priorities. The Kittitas HAHC is soliciting applicitions io address the issues <br />presented by homelessness and affordable housing in Kittitas County and the Strategic Objectives outlined under Objective <br />4 of the Kittitas County Homeless and Affordable Housing Plan updated in Decembir 2019. <br />The Kittitas HAHC analyzedthe needs of people experienci,ng homelessness in Kittitas County by reviewing the Homeless <br />Point in Time count data, Homeless Management Information System data, results from a survey of co--unity members <br />and housing providers, a survey of people experiencing homelessness, and meetings with elected officials. The goal in <br />Kittitas Counfy now is to make homelessness rare, brief, and a one-time event. Uniil the underlying social issuei that lead <br />people to become homeless are addressed, The Plan is to prevent homelessness whenever possitle and help people quickly <br />regain stable housing and overcome their barriers to sustaining that housing. <br />Actions outlined in the Strategic Objectives Matrices Section of the plan are intended to address homelessness by promoting <br />a continuum of housing and support services that augment individual an<i family stability, resiliency, and economic <br />independence. <br />Eligibility: Eligible applicants consist of local nonprofit housing providers and nonprofit organizations, State and local <br />governments, instrumentalities of local govemments, and public housing agencies. Priority is given to applicants who <br />propose to target services to individuals who are chronically homeless, literally homeless or at risk of homelessness, seniors <br />or disabled, as well as those with prior experience delivering services to the taiget population. Shovel-ready projects will be <br />given the highest priority. <br />Length of Awards: Reimbursable grant, the project must be completed within 24 months of award, unless otherwise <br />authorized by the Board of County Commissioners. <br />Available Funding for Awards: The amount available for this award period is approximately $400,000.00. <br />Anticipated Number of Awards: It is anticipated that Kittitas County HAHC will have funding available for l-2 new <br />awards. <br />Grant Applications: Grant Applications will be released on Wednesday, April /th,2021and the deadline submission is <br />Friday, May 14th, 2021 at4:00 pm.
